> > I'm trying to grok the open document format, so I took the first wild
> > and crazy step of simply trying to open it in Emacs (23.2.1) -- and it
> > opened up to a "Zip-Archive Narrow" view of all the files contained
> > therein Poking around on the Internet, I found that Emacs
> > automatically unpacks a .odt file, which is nothing more than a zip
> > file. My question is this: How is Emacs doing this?
> 
> by calling a shell-command resp. to the ending found.

No.  For most archive types, arc-mode.el (and tar-mode.el) can list
the contents directly, just by reading the archive file itself.
Extracting the individual files in the archive sometimes needs to run
an external program.
